Skip to content

Scheduled lichess #22554

Scheduled lichess

Scheduled lichess #22554

name: Scheduled lichess
on:
schedule:
- cron: "*/30 * * * *"
jobs:
cron-run-lichess:
runs-on: [self-hosted]
steps:
- uses: actions/checkout@v3
- uses: actions/setup-python@v4
with:
python-version: "3.10"
- name: Install dependencies
run: python -m pip install --upgrade pip; pip install -r requirements.txt
- name: Setup Git
run:
git config --global init.defaultBranch main;git config --global user.email
"[email protected]";git config --global user.name "Leo Dumbarton";git
pull --tags
- name: Scheduled lichess
env:
ZIMMER_AUTH_HEX: ${{ secrets.ZIMMER_AUTH_HEX }}
ZIMMER_PHRASE: ${{ secrets.ZIMMER_PHRASE }}
GIT_HTTPS_TOKEN: ${{ secrets.GIT_HTTPS_TOKEN }}
ASWAN_AUTH_PASS: ${{ secrets.ASWAN_AUTH_PASS }}
ASWAN_AUTH_HEX: ${{ secrets.ASWAN_AUTH_HEX }}
ASWAN_REMOTE: ${{ secrets.ASWAN_REMOTE }}
run: dz run-aswan-project --project=lichess